Python pandas框架是一个强大的数据分析工具,而列表对象到CSV的转换是其中的一个常见操作。
列表对象是Python中的一种数据结构,它可以存储多个元素,并且可以包含不同类型的数据。而CSV(Comma-Separated Values)是一种常用的文件格式,用于存储表格数据,每行数据由逗号分隔。
在Python中,可以使用pandas框架中的DataFrame对象来进行列表对象到CSV的转换。DataFrame是pandas中最常用的数据结构,类似于Excel中的表格,可以方便地进行数据处理和分析。
下面是一个示例代码,演示了如何将列表对象转换为CSV文件:
import pandas as pd
# 定义一个列表对象
data = [['Alice', 25, 'Female'],
['Bob', 30, 'Male'],
['Charlie', 35, 'Male']]
# 创建DataFrame对象
df = pd.DataFrame(data, columns=['Name', 'Age', 'Gender'])
# 将DataFrame对象保存为CSV文件
df.to_csv('data.csv', index=False)
在上述代码中,首先定义了一个列表对象data
,其中包含了三个列表,每个列表表示一行数据。然后使用pd.DataFrame()
函数将列表对象转换为DataFrame对象,指定了列名。最后使用to_csv()
方法将DataFrame对象保存为CSV文件,指定了文件名和是否包含索引。
这样,就完成了列表对象到CSV的转换。转换后的CSV文件可以使用文本编辑器或者其他数据处理工具进行查看和分析。
推荐的腾讯云相关产品:腾讯云对象存储(COS),它是一种高可用、高可靠、低成本的云端存储服务,适用于存储和处理各种类型的数据。您可以通过以下链接了解更多信息:腾讯云对象存储(COS)
请注意,以上答案仅供参考,具体的产品选择和使用方式应根据实际需求和情况进行决策。
领取专属 10元无门槛券
手把手带您无忧上云